Что такое JavaScript-Object-Notation плюс XML-формат
JavaScript-Object-Notation а-также Extensible-Markup-Language образуют из-себя форматы пересылки данными, они применяются для отправки информации между несколькими программами. Они используются для создании-сайтов, связке систем, использовании через API-интерфейсами а-также сохранении упорядоченных данных. Ключевая функция этих структур заключается во этом, для-того-чтобы обеспечить ясный плюс унифицированный метод описания данных.
Во цифровой среде информация обязаны передаваться между приложениями плюс backend-системами, и дополнительно для различными программами. В-рамках практических сценариях и практических разборах, включая vavada casino, часто объясняется, каким-образом JSON плюс XML-формат применяются ради настройки передачи сведениями, согласования сведений а-также обмена для сервисами.
Каков такое JavaScript-Object-Notation
JSON-формат, то-есть JavaScript объектная Notation, образует собой простой способ данных, основанный на-основе модели элементов а-также наборов. JSON использует Вавада строчный вид, он просто разбирается плюс анализируется как человеком, так плюс системами. JavaScript-Object-Notation часто применяется в web-приложениях плюс API.
Информация внутри JavaScript-Object-Notation структурированы в виде связок key-value. Поле обозначает по-сути имя элемента, а значение может выступать символьным-значением, числом, булевым значением, списком а-также дочерним структурой. Такая структура формирует JSON практичным ради размещения плюс отправки сведений.
JavaScript-Object-Notation характеризуется краткостью и легкостью. JSON не нуждается-в многоэтапных правил записи, поэтому его удобнее применять в сравнении со альтернативными стандартами. Данный-фактор формирует формат популярным вариантом Vavada с-целью нынешних систем.
Какое означает Extensible-Markup-Language
Extensible-Markup-Language, или гибкий Markup язык, образует по-сути формат разметки, он применяется для сохранения а-также передачи данных. XML базируется на применении элементов, которые описывают структуру информации. Extensible-Markup-Language дает-возможность формировать индивидуальные теги плюс указывать тегов содержимое.
Информация внутри XML-формате помещаются в теги, они имеют открывающую плюс конечную секцию. Такая организация создает XML намного строгим плюс строгим. XML-формат задействуется во различных решениях, где нужна четкое задание структуры данных Вавада казино.
XML выделяется гибкостью плюс расширяемостью. Он позволяет описывать многоуровневые модели и применять параметры для описания параметров. Данный-фактор делает его подходящим для задач, когда требуется строгая схема сведений.
Основные различия JSON-формата а-также XML
JSON плюс XML реализуют аналогичную функцию, но имеют разные принципы для описанию данных. JavaScript-Object-Notation применяет намного понятный формат плюс меньше символов, что формирует его кратким. XML использует больше дополнительных частей, данный-фактор расширяет размер сведений.
JSON-формат удобнее воспринимается плюс быстрее интерпретируется для большинстве нынешних сервисов. Extensible-Markup-Language, во свою очередь, дает больше возможностей с-целью контроля схемы и контроля сведений. Подбор Вавада среди форматами определяется с-учетом задач конкретной платформы.
Дополнительно отличается механизм работы с сведениями. JavaScript-Object-Notation чаще применяется в веб-разработке а-также API, при-этом как XML-формат используется в enterprise платформах, технических-файлах плюс обмене организованной данными.
Схема JavaScript-Object-Notation
JSON состоит с-помощью элементов и наборов. Элемент обозначает из-себя комплект комбинаций key-value, помещенных в curly символы. Список представляет по-сути список данных, заключенных в служебные brackets.
Отдельное значение во JSON имеет-возможность являться базовым либо составным. Элементарные Vavada данные включают символы, показатели а-также логические значения. Составные значения содержат наборы а-также дочерние элементы. Подобная структура помогает представлять развитые информацию.
JSON не предусматривает пояснения а-также строгую систему-типов, это ускоряет его применение. При-этом это нуждается-в контроля во-время обработке со информацией, с-целью избежать неточностей.
Организация Extensible-Markup-Language
XML задействует иерархическую организацию, основанную на-основе внутренних разметочных-блоках. Любой тег содержит обозначение плюс может Вавада казино включать сведения а-также другие элементы. Это дает-возможность создавать многоуровневые структуры информации.
Блоки Extensible-Markup-Language способны содержать атрибуты, что конкретизируют данные. Дополнительные-свойства помещаются на-уровне начального блока плюс создают дополнительный слой уточнения.
XML-формат предполагает строгого соблюдения правил оформления. Каждые теги должны становиться оформлены, а организация обязана быть валидной. Такая-особенность формирует формат более строгим, но создает корректность данных.
Использование JSON-формата
JavaScript-Object-Notation часто применяется в веб-разработке. JSON Вавада применяется с-целью передачи информации для пользовательской-частью плюс серверной-частью, и дополнительно с-целью взаимодействия с API-интерфейсами. За-счет данной легкости он считается основой в современных сервисах.
JavaScript-Object-Notation применяется во смартфонных приложениях, платформах аналитики и связке сервисов. JSON дает-возможность оперативно отправлять данные а-также интерпретировать сведения без многоэтапных преобразований.
Кроме-того JavaScript-Object-Notation задействуется ради размещения конфигураций а-также данных. Его структура делает его удобным для описания значений а-также параметров дальнейшего Vavada использования.
Области-применения Extensible-Markup-Language
Extensible-Markup-Language применяется во платформах, где требуется четкая схема сведений. Он применяется в enterprise платформах, пересылке документами и связке нескольких систем.
XML часто применяется для стандартах пересылки данными, например как конфигурационные файлы, документы а-также данные. Его универсальность дает-возможность подстраивать формат под различные задачи.
Дополнительно XML-формат применяется для системах, когда необходима контроль данных. Имеются специальные описания, они помогают валидировать корректность схемы а-также данных.
Преимущества и недостатки
JSON содержит набор плюсов, включая легкость, краткость плюс скорость интерпретации. JSON подходит ради разработчиков а-также успешно применяется с-целью современных систем. Тем-не-менее Вавада казино JSON инструменты задания структуры ограничены.
XML-формат предоставляет значительно широкие инструменты для контроля данных. Данный-формат содержит схемы, свойства плюс формальную организацию. Такая-особенность делает его удобным ради многоуровневых систем, но увеличивает размер информации и сложность анализа.
Определение среди JSON и Extensible-Markup-Language формируется от условий. В-случае-если требуется эффективность и простота, как-правило задействуется JavaScript-Object-Notation. Когда необходима строгая схема а-также контроль данных, задействуется XML.
Обработка JavaScript-Object-Notation и Extensible-Markup-Language
Для обработки через JSON и XML-форматом применяются отдельные средства плюс библиотеки. Такие-инструменты позволяют получать, формировать плюс конвертировать информацию. В основной-части технологий разработки доступна встроенная совместимость этих Вавада форматов.
Разбор JSON-формата обычно быстрее, поскольку как его структура лаконичнее. XML-формат предполагает увеличенного-объема вычислений из-за сложной организации и необходимости валидации разметки.
Конвертация данных для форматами еще возможно. Это помогает объединять сервисы, использующие различные стандарты. Подобные действия регулярно запускаются автоматически с применением отдельных модулей Vavada.
Функция JavaScript-Object-Notation а-также XML-формата в актуальных платформах
JSON плюс XML выступают ключевыми элементами цифровой инфраструктуры. Эти-форматы поддерживают передачу информацией для сервисами а-также позволяют разрабатывать подключения. Без данных структур взаимодействие для сервисами было бы намного сложнее.
JSON-формат стал основным форматом ради онлайн-сервисов и интерфейсов-API из-за собственной понятности плюс эффективности. Extensible-Markup-Language поддерживает свою актуальность в платформах, когда требуется строгая структура а-также проверка информации.
Два стандарта по-прежнему применяться и эволюционировать. JSON-и-XML выступают основными инструментами с-целью передачи данных и формирования онлайн Вавада казино платформ.
Расширенные черты форматов
JavaScript-Object-Notation плюс XML-формат различаются не-только лишь структурой, но и подходом для работе через сведениями. JSON регулярнее задействуется в-роли формат передачи, в-то-время как Extensible-Markup-Language имеет-возможность задействоваться в-роли ради отправки, так и с-целью хранения сведений. Такая-особенность связано из-за тем-фактом, что Extensible-Markup-Language дает-возможность формировать намного развитые структуры и условия проверки.
Во JavaScript-Object-Notation не-предусмотрена поддержка пояснений, что формирует его намного лаконичным с-точки-зрения стороны оценки организации. Внутри Extensible-Markup-Language Вавада заметки разрешаются, что упрощает документирование сведений. При-этом такой-подход еще расширяет массу и может затруднять обработку.
Дополнительно значимой особенностью считается строгость относительно регистру. В JSON-формате названия строги ко case, данный-фактор предполагает внимательности в-процессе взаимодействии. Внутри XML еще важно контролировать точное написание тегов, поскольку как сбой в обозначении способна привести для неправильной интерпретации.
Скорость и оптимальность
JSON-формат чаще-всего обрабатывается оперативнее, так как его схема легче и требует меньшего-объема вычислений. Это Vavada в-особенности значимо в-условиях работе со большими объемами сведений а-также повышенными нагрузками. JavaScript-Object-Notation обычно применяется для платформах, где критична быстрота ответа.
XML-формат требует увеличенного-объема вычислений для интерпретации, поскольку как нужно разбирать схему тегов а-также контролировать элементов корректность. Тем-не-менее такой-подход покрывается способностью строгой контроля информации а-также расширяемостью схемы.
При выборе структуры критично принимать-во-внимание приоритеты проекта. В-случае-если ключевым-условием является оперативность и краткость, чаще используется JSON. Если критична структурированность и валидация сведений, используется Вавада казино XML-формат.
